Axelar Network, a leading cross-chain communication protocol, has officially confirmed a security breach resulting in the loss of approximately $4.67 million. The exploit specifically targeted a bridge connection linking Axelar to Secret Network, a blockchain dedicated to privacy-preserving smart contracts. In a public statement issued on X, the protocol's team assured the ecosystem that its core infrastructure remained secure while the compromised connection was immediately disabled. The breach was initially identified by on-chain monitoring tools that flagged anomalous transaction patterns within the Axelar-Secret Network bridge, prompting an emergency response within hours of detection.
Upon confirmation of the exploit, Axelar's security team executed a rapid containment strategy by pausing the specific bridge connection to halt further asset drainage. An internal investigation was simultaneously launched to trace the attack vector and assess the full scope of the compromise. Data compiled by Woofun AI indicates that the $4.67 million loss primarily consisted of wrapped tokens and liquidity pool funds held within the targeted bridge contract. The company explicitly stated that no other integrated chains or assets within the broader network were compromised during this incident.
The attack focused exclusively on the bridge contract mechanism used to facilitate asset transfers between Axelar and Secret Network, leaving the underlying cross-chain communication infrastructure untouched. This distinction is critical for users across other connected blockchains, as their funds remain unaffected by the breach. Axelar's core protocol, which serves as the foundational layer for interoperability, was not compromised, ensuring that the network's primary functionality remains operational. Cross-chain bridges have emerged as frequent targets for malicious actors, with billions of dollars lost to exploits over the past two years. This specific event underscores the persistent security challenges inherent in interoperability solutions. For Axelar, which powers transactions for major networks including Polygon, Avalanche, and Ethereum, the breach raises significant questions regarding the security posture of external integrations. Woofun AI notes that the complexity of cross-chain communication often introduces attack surfaces that are difficult to fully secure, even for established protocols.
The Axelar hack joins a growing list of significant bridge exploits, including the $325 million Wormhole attack in 2022 and the $600 million Ronin Network breach. While the $4.7 million loss is relatively small in comparison to these historical incidents, it serves as a reminder that no bridge is immune to vulnerabilities. Security experts emphasize that the architectural complexity required for cross-chain messaging frequently creates exploitable gaps that standard audits may miss.
